I’ve assembled my 24-post #masstimber campaign into a single thread. Enjoy.
Inspired by the likes of @moseskagan, @DallasAptGP, @bobbyfijan and others in the #REtwit community, I’m going to focus on sharing about #masstimber. The goal is a post every day for the next 30 days. Let’s get started with a non-obvious one: logistics. Unlike concrete, which is almost always sourced and mixed locally, mass timber is only manufactured in a handful of geographies across North America. That means limitations on panel size, and costs with oversized panels, if trucking the material. If you’re shipping it (like we did, from Austria), then it’s limited by container size. The panel sizes impact design, and construction schedules, because larger panels go faster. It’s something we don’t need to think through in concrete construction.

OK #retwit - let's deliver some substance. I'll soon be moderating a panel at a multifamily symposium with a CEO of a major CRE sales/financing firm, head of equity for a large CRE investment bank, and a VP of a national developer. The panel will focus on what the next multifamily real estate cycle could look like. From 2011-2020, we had low interest rates and a ton of production. The last 5 years have been broken by COVID, construction costs and interest rates. Homeowners with low-interest-rate loans are frozen in place. And now, the tariffs. There are certainly investment opportunities in buying existing product, and sometimes updating those buildings to charge higher rents, but at some point, the market will want new. How could that work? What happens to affordability? What questions would you want answered? I’ll update afterwards with main takeaways.
